Mastering the Reverse Chronological Resume Format for Job Success



If you're applying for a job and want to make the best first impression, using the reverse chronological resume format might be your smartest move. It’s the most widely accepted resume format among employers and recruiters — and for good reason. This format puts your most recent experience front and center, helping hiring managers immediately see your latest and most relevant skills.

Whether you're a marketing manager, software developer, or administrative assistant, showcasing your career progression in reverse order helps you tell a clear, compelling story. In this post, we’ll explore exactly how to use the reverse chronological format effectively and provide a fully written, realistic sample resume to guide you.

Sample Resume in Reverse Chronological Format

JASON REED
Phone: (555) 123-4567 | Email: jason.reed@email.com
Location: Chicago, IL | Portfolio: www.jasonreedportfolio.com

PROFESSIONAL SUMMARY
Experienced and results-driven digital marketing specialist with over 6 years of experience managing cross-channel campaigns and driving brand growth. Known for using data-driven strategies to improve engagement and ROI. Looking to leverage proven performance in a growth-focused marketing role.

PROFESSIONAL EXPERIENCE

Digital Marketing Manager
BrightSpark Media, Chicago, IL
January 2022 – Present

Led digital strategy across SEO, PPC, and social campaigns, increasing site traffic by 35% YoY.

Managed a team of 4 marketing coordinators and cross-department stakeholders.

Streamlined marketing automation efforts, improving lead generation conversion by 28%.

Oversaw a $250K annual ad budget and maintained positive ROI across all channels.

Digital Marketing Specialist
Urban Reach Solutions, Chicago, IL
June 2018 – December 2021

Developed and executed email campaigns with average open rates exceeding 30%.

Optimized landing pages and improved SEO rankings for 10+ key web pages.

Used Google Analytics and SEMrush to analyze campaign effectiveness.

Contributed to a 20% increase in inbound lead volume within the first year.

Marketing Assistant
NorthBridge Agency, Chicago, IL
August 2016 – May 2018

Assisted in campaign planning and conducted competitive market research.

Created social media content calendars and monitored brand mentions online.

Coordinated event logistics and trade show materials for promotional launches.

EDUCATION
Bachelor of Science in Marketing
University of Illinois, Urbana-Champaign
Graduated: 2016

SKILLS
SEO & SEM | Email Marketing | Google Ads | Data Analysis | Team Leadership | Marketing Automation | HubSpot | Google Analytics | Social Media Strategy

Resume Writing Tips for the Reverse Chronological Format

Focus on recent and relevant experience – Your current or most recent job should shine the brightest. Use strong action verbs and measurable results.

Use consistent formatting – Keep job titles, company names, dates, and locations aligned and easy to skim.

Customize for each job – Tailor your summary and bullet points to match the role’s responsibilities.

Don’t include outdated roles – Jobs from more than 10–15 years ago are often unnecessary unless highly relevant.

Add keywords naturally – Especially if you're applying online, use phrases from the job description without keyword stuffing.

FAQs: Reverse Chronological Resume Format

1. What is the reverse chronological resume format?
It’s a resume layout that lists your work experience starting with your most recent position and working backward. This format is preferred by most recruiters and ATS systems.

2. Who should use the reverse chronological format?
It works best for candidates with a solid work history in the same industry, recent graduates with internships, or professionals looking to showcase a steady career path.

3. How is this format different from functional resumes?
While reverse chronological focuses on job titles and dates, a functional resume focuses more on skills and less on when or where you gained them.

4. Can I include internships in a reverse chronological resume?
Yes, especially if you’re early in your career or the internships are relevant to the job you’re applying for. List them just like a job, with bullet points showing your contributions.
